Petroleum is collected through the process of drilling oil wells into underground reservoirs. Once the well is drilled, a pump is used to extract the petroleum from the reservoir and bring it to the surface. The collected petroleum is then transported via pipelines or tankers to refineries for processing.

Robert Chesebrough is credited with discovering petroleum jelly. He patented the product in 1872 after observing workers in the oil fields using a byproduct of the oil refining process to heal minor cuts and burns on their skin.
